Prove that the following functions do not have maxima or minima:

(i) f(x) = ex

(i). We have, 

f (x) = ex

f ' (x) = ex

Now, if But, the exponential function can never assume 0 for any value of x

Therefore, there does not exist c∴ R such that . f '(c) =0

Hence, function f does not have maxima or minima.
